Water balloons are tossed from the roof of a building, all with the same speed but with different
launch angles. Which one has the highest speed on impact? (Ignore air friction.)
A
B
C
D. All land with the same speed.

D. All land with the same speed.
The total energy is the same for each ball, and each converts all of its
energy to kinetic upon landing, so all land with the same speed.

C. equal to
Equal force over an equal time period means an equal impulse, and that
implies an equal change in momentum. The change in speed of the boulder, however, is much less
than that of the pebble.
